Fluidra is looking for a Senior Content Marketing Manager to join our team in Carlsbad, CA. 
  
WHAT YOU WILL CONTRIBUTE  
The Sr. Content Marketing Manager will play the lead role in developing the strategy, infrastructure, management, optimization, and analysis of Fluidra’s content programs for the industry’s leading brands, including Jandy, Polaris, S.R.Smith, Taylor, and others.  
This dynamic, fast-paced position establishes you as a thought leader, putting you at the center of defining the company’s content strategies, execution plan, and budget allocation. The ideal candidate must be equal parts creative and analytical with a strong background in copywriting and content production. This role is responsible for driving YoY growth in KPIs such as awareness, engagement, and site traffic.  This position will lead a mix of external agencies and internal cross-functional teams to deliver impactful content campaigns across various channels, including social media, email, advertising, blogs, trade publications, and more.  This role is both strategic and hands-on, requiring exceptional communication skills, business acumen, high emotional intelligence, and the ability to build consensus and influence stakeholders at all levels.  This role includes one direct report who oversees social media content planning. Additionally, you will:

Fluidra is a publicly listed company focused on developing innovative products, services and IoT solutions for the residential, commercial and wellness pool markets, globally. The company operates in over 45 countries, has over 7,000 employees and owns a portfolio of some of the industry’s most recognized and trusted brands: Polaris®, Jandy®, CMP®, S.R. Smith®, and Zodiac®. We also sell products under the CoverPools®, iAquaLink®, Grand Effects®, Del® and Nature2® names. With these combined resources we’re able accelerate innovation in critical areas like energy-efficiency, robotics and the Internet of Things.
 
Our focus is on creating the perfect pool and wellness experience responsibly.
